Web Reference: Feb 1, 2024 · What are missing data and why should we care about them? Missing data are data that we planned to collect to answer a research question, such as participant characteristics at the start of the study or their health outcomes after receiving some treatments, but for some reason we were not able to. Missing data can reduce the statistical power of a study and can produce biased estimates, leading to invalid conclusions.
